摘要
We perform a statistical study of the characteristics of galaxies in voids and void walls in the Sloan Digital Sky Survey and 2dF Galaxy Redshift Survey catalogues. We investigate dependencies of the distribution of galaxy spectral types and colours as a function position to void centres for different luminosity and local density ranges. We find a trend towards bluer, star-forming galaxies in void walls beyond the local density dependence. These results indicate that luminosity and local density do not entirely determine the distribution of galaxy properties such as colours and spectral types, and point towards a large-scale modulation of star formation. We argue that this effect is due to the lower accretion rate and merger histories of galaxies that arriving at void walls from the emptier inner void regions.
